Re: Big TX 8 on my Hitlist "Boomer"

Unread postby Bucky » Sun Sep 02, 2012 4:03 am

Those are 10 & 12" G2s and 8" brows...

brows = 16"
G2s = one is 12 the other 10 = 22
G3s = 7" and 9" = 16"
beams = 22-23" = 44-46"
mass = 34"
kicker = 3"
spread = 17"+

152"-155"

Re: Big TX 8 on my Hitlist "Boomer"

Unread postby Bucky » Sun Sep 02, 2012 5:21 am

Mass 23"? That is less than 3" average for 8 measurements... NO WAY = You still get 8 measurements on an 8pt buck. I have scored 2yr olds in WI that gross 90"s that have 23"s in mass

I will give you the spread might be less than 17 and beams may be as small as 20-21"

The average whitetail deers ears are 6-6.5"s = even on a Tehas deer ear tip to ear tip on alert is roughly 16" (beams on this buck curl outside of it)

My lowest score on this buck is mid 140s

Unread postby dan » Sun Sep 02, 2012 7:33 am

Mass 23"? That is less than 3" average for 8 measurements... NO WAY = You still get 8 measurements on an 8pt buck. I have scored 2yr olds in WI that gross 90"s that have 23"s in mass


4 - 3 - 3 - 1.5 = 11.5 X2 = 23... its the mass measurement between the last tine and the end of the beam that kill 8 points on mass. I have a couple racks that look just like that rolling around in the garage, went out and looked at the mass, and will stick to that answer.
An eye ball on a deer is roughly 3 inches in diameter.


[img]The%20average%20whitetail%20deers%20ears%20are%206-6.5"s%20=%20even%20on%20a%20Tehas%20deer%20ear%20tip%20to%20ear%20tip%20on%20alert%20is%20roughly%2016"%20(beams%20on%20this%20buck%20curl%20outside%20of%20it)[/img]

If we had a front on view, and ears were alert, I believe those ears would be beyond the spread of the deer.

It might go 140's 1st glance tells me that. But taking a closer look and comparing it to other pictures of known scoring deer, and racks in the garage tells me it scores a lot less than what every one thinks.. Regardless, its an awesome 8 point, and the score should not be the main factor in taking it.
